How Iran Missile News Is Breaking Oil Markets
from Geopolitics and Markets with Fexingo: Wars, Sanctions, and Economic Consequences · host Fexingo
Lucas and Luna break down the sudden oil price drop in the context of escalating Iran tensions. With Brent crude falling over 7.7% in a week and WTI down 6.3%, they explore whether the sell-off reflects a genuine de-escalation premium or a market that has already priced in a two-month pause. The episode digs into the headlines around Iran launching missiles as Trump considers a temporary ceasefire, and what that means for energy stocks, the dollar, and global risk appetite. Lucas explains why the trade-weighted dollar index has barely budged despite the oil move, and Luna questions whether the market is being too complacent about a potential Strait of Hormuz disruption. They also touch on the broader implications for investors watching the Middle East this summer.
